Pokémon GO Halloween Event 2017 Start Date & Time

The Pokémon GO Halloween Event starts on Friday, October 20th at 12 PM Pacific Time. That’s 3 PM Eastern Standard Time. To get the most out of the event, plan to download the game back to your smartphone or tablet on that date. Niantic will continue to run the event until November 2nd at 1 PM Pacific Time. After that date, the special items disappear from the game’s shop and you lose access to all the event’s bonuses.

What’s New in the Pokémon GO Halloween Event

As rumors indicated, the Pokémon GO Halloween Event will introduce another generation of creatures to the game. It will also add another special edition Pikachu, and two other must-have items. Expect to earn more Candies for your favorite Pokémon too.

The new third-generation of creators are all taken from Pokémon Ruby and Pokémon Sapphire. Niantic is starting with just the creatures that fit into this event’s scary theme for now. Expect Sableye, Banette and other Ghost Type creatures from those games to randomly appear as you roam the real world looking for new Pokémon to add to your collection. These creatures join Gastly, Drowzee, Cubone, Zubat and other creatures from the first two generations of the handheld games. There’s also a new Pikachu wearing a witch’s hat to add to your collection.

Niantic is adding two new in-game items for you to collect. Dress your Trainer in a hat inspired by Mimikyu’s disguise in Pokémon Sun and Pokémon Moon.  You can also buy special boxes in the game’s store that include Super Incubators for hatching your eggs and Raid Passes.

Expect lots of Candy rewards during the Pokémon GO Halloween Event. Niantic is doubling the Candy you earn for making a Pokémon your buddy. Catching, hatching and transferring your Pokémon earns you double the amount of Candies during the event also. Candy is the in-game currency Trainers use to evolve their Pokémon into higher forms.

If you’ve ever wanted to get some spooky shots with your favorite Pokémon, you can during the Pokémon GO Halloween Event. Niantic has added special filters to the game just for the occasion.

Finally, expect some new Halloween themed music to come with the Pokémon GO Halloween Event. This music will replace the upbeat, determined music in the game today. The Lavender Town theme from early editions of Pokémon is among this new music.
